首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

没有application.conf,我如何发布我的scala play项目?

在发布Scala Play项目时,如果没有application.conf文件,可以按照以下步骤进行操作:

  1. 创建application.conf文件:首先,需要在项目的配置文件目录中创建一个名为application.conf的文件。可以使用任何文本编辑器创建该文件。
  2. 配置文件内容:在application.conf文件中,可以配置各种应用程序设置和参数。可以根据项目需求添加或修改配置项。以下是一些常见的配置项:
  • 数据库连接配置:可以配置数据库连接URL、用户名、密码等信息。
  • 服务器端口配置:可以指定应用程序监听的端口号。
  • 日志配置:可以配置日志级别、日志文件路径等。
  • 缓存配置:可以配置缓存的类型和相关参数。
  • 路由配置:可以配置应用程序的路由规则。
  1. 配置文件路径:确保application.conf文件位于项目的正确位置。在Scala Play项目中,默认情况下,配置文件应该位于conf目录下。
  2. 打包和发布项目:完成配置文件的创建和配置后,可以使用适当的工具或命令将Scala Play项目打包并发布到目标环境中。具体的打包和发布方式取决于项目所使用的构建工具和部署环境。

需要注意的是,以上步骤是基于Scala Play框架的常规做法。如果项目使用了其他自定义的配置文件或配置方式,需要根据具体情况进行相应的操作。

推荐的腾讯云相关产品:腾讯云云服务器(CVM)、腾讯云容器服务(TKE)、腾讯云数据库(TencentDB)等。您可以通过访问腾讯云官方网站获取更多关于这些产品的详细信息和产品介绍。

请注意,本回答仅供参考,具体操作步骤可能因项目配置和环境而异。建议在实际操作中参考官方文档或咨询相关领域的专业人士以获得准确的指导。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• akka-typed(0) - typed-actor, typed messages

    akka 2.6.x正式发布以来已经有好一段时间了。核心变化是typed-actor的正式启用,当然persistence,cluster等模块也有较大变化。一开始从名称估摸就是把传统any类型的消息改成强类型消息,所以想拖一段时间看看到底能对我们现有基于akka-classic的应用软件有什么深层次的影响。不过最近考虑的一些系统架构逼的我不得不立即开始akka-typed的调研,也就是说akka-classic已经无法或者很困难去实现新的系统架构,且听我道来:最近在考虑一个微服务中台。作为后台数据服务调用的唯一入口,平台应该是个分布式软件,那么采用akka-cluster目前是唯一的选择,毕竟前期搞过很多基于akka-cluster的应用软件。但是,akka-cluster-sharding只能支持一种entity actor。毕竟,由于akka-classic的消息是没有类型的,只能在收到消息后再通过类型模式匹配的方式确定应该运行的代码。所以,这个actor必须包括所有的业务逻辑处理运算。也就是说对于一个大型应用来说这就是一块巨型代码。还有,如果涉及到维护actor状态的话,比如persistenceActor,或者综合类型业务运算,那么又需要多少种类的数据结构,又怎样去维护、管理这些结构呢?对我来说这基本上是mission-impossible。实际上logom应该正符合这个中台的要求:cluster-sharding, CQRS... 抱着一种好奇的心态了解了一下lagom源码,忽然恍然大悟:这个东西是基于akka-typed的!想想看也是:如果我们可以把actor和消息类型绑在一起,那么我们就可以通过消息类型对应到某种actor。也就是说基于akka-typed,我们可以把综合性的业务划分成多个actor模块,然后我们可以指定那种actor做那些事情。当然,经过了功能细分,actor的设计也简单了许多。现在这个新的中台可以实现前台应用直接调用对应的actor处理业务了。不用多想了,这注定就是akka应用的将来,还等什么呢?

    03
    领券